5-Cheese Beer Mac & Cheese

Serves 4
If you like your macaroni cheesy, this recipe will not disappoint. Five cheeses and amber lager make a decadent pasta side dish or hearty main meal by adding cooked bacon or sausage.
Ingredients
- 8 oz amber lager
- 1 qt heavy cream
- 2 cups whole milk
- 1 cup shredded grated parmesan
- 1 cup shredded pepper jack cheese
- 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
- 1 cup shredded smoked gouda cheese
- 1 cup shredded Monterrey jack cheese
- 1 tbsp Tabasco
- ½ cup panko bread crumbs
- 1 lb ebow macaroni
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Heat a sauce pan over medium heat, add amber lager and reduce by half.
- Stir in heavy cream and whole milk; allow to simmer (do not boil).
- Fold in each cheese one by one until fully incorporated.
- Reduce heat to low and allow to simmer.
- Meanwhile, fill a medium sauce pan with water and bring to a full rolling boil. Add pasta. Stir while returning to a brisk boil. Simmer for 3-5 minutes or until pasta is tender. Strain pasta in a colander and shock pasta with ice and cold water.
- Grease a 12-inch cast iron skillet with unsalted butter. Add pasta, pour on cheese sauce. Top with breadcrumbs and place skillet in oven. Bake for 10-15 minutes or golden brown.
